Prerequisites: Junior or senior status and successful completion of any one of the following courses: SOC 200, PSH 202, POL 300, MTH 243 or ECN 204. Familiarizes criminal justice majors with the development of data-gathering techniques, including scaling, questionnaire construction, sampling procedures, interviewing, secondary data analysis, and techniques of data processing using micro- and minicomputers. Also examines linear casual models as a tool in theory and research, research designs, central tendency, variation, and statistics for nominal and ordinal measures. 3 Cr. Every Semester
